Kendall Ray Phelps, age 37, of Owensboro, KY, passed away Thursday, (October 8, 2009) at his residence.
He was born on November 19, 1971, in Bowling Green, KY, the son of Laymon Ray and Anita Felty Phelps. He was a veteran of the United States Navy, a former police officer in Louisville, a former police chief of Cloverport, KY, and presently worked in security for Owensboro Medical Health Systems. He was a member of the Diabetes Association.
He is survived by his wife Sheri Goldsmith Phelps of Owensboro; one daughter, Amber Phelps Stauffer of Wyoming; three step-children, Luke Ross, Lyndsey Hagan, Jacob Schrecker, all of Owensboro; his mother, Anita Phelps of Leitchfield; one sister, Melissa Gary (Perry) of Cincinnati, Ohio; one brother, Jerry Phelps of Cub Run; and one grandchild, Gavin Hagan. He was preceded in death by his father Laymon Ray Phelps.
